15.20 To see the changes in a Built Memory
There are two Methods to see changes in a Built Memory:
METHOD 1
1. Edit the Memory that is being Built from (i.e. in our example the focus
Memory)
2. Assign the Built memory to one of the Assign faders.
NOTE: If the Built Memory is already on an Assign fader just Assign the same Memory
over the top of it.
METHOD 2
1. Load the Page containing the Built memory
NOTE: If the Build Memory is part of the Page on the Assign faders just reload the same
Page.
2. Fade in the Built memory to see the changes.
TIP: After recording a number of position memories, set them up as a Stack so that
when recording Built Memories you can ‘scroll’ through various position settings.
Colour and Beam information can also be recorded and used in the same way.
